According to the most recent data on the cost of living, Anna has an overall cost of living index of 98 which is 1.0x lower than the national index of 100.
Compared to only Texas, Anna has a cost of living index that's 1.0x higher than Texas's index of 94.
The standard of living in Anna ranks as #2,890 most affordable out of the 6,418 places we measured in Texas. By definition, that implies Anna ranks as the #3,528 most expensive place in the Lone Star State.
Living Expense | Anna | Texas | National Average | |
---|---|---|---|---|
Overall | 98 | 94 | 100 | |
Services | 99 | 98 | 100 | |
Groceries | 95 | 89 | 100 | |
Health | 92 | 95 | 100 | |
Housing | 101 | 83 | 100 | |
Transportation | 83 | 89 | 100 | |
Utilities | 100 | 101 | 100 |
